SUMMARY:Workshop: Introduction to Gardening with Natives
DESCRIPTION:<p>There are hundreds of plants&nbsp;native to San Francisco. We'll discuss the advantages of growing natives and how to get started. This talk will cover plants for sunny or shady gardens (or foggy!), soil, water and drainage considerations, how and when to plant, maintenance issues, sources for native plants, and other useful resources. Speaker<strong> </strong>Cathrin Callas joined the UC Master Gardener program in 2022 after retiring from a career in engineering. A California native, her life-long love of flowering plants includes a particular interest in California native plants. She currently lives and gardens in San Carlos.</p>
